Tigi Moisture and Repair

5 products found
Items per page
Sort by
295
3 for 2
  £10.00 each £10.00 per 100ml

203
3 for 2
  £6.50 each £1.63 per 100ml

39
3 for 2
  £6.50 each £1.63 per 100ml

2
3 for 2
  £6.50 each £1.63 per 100ml

224
3 for 2
  £6.50 each £1.63 per 100ml